Then i am thankfull they didn't listen to you  and released the game.  All the fluff stuff isn' t a reason to hold back these gem as to my in game experience.  The game got released ready in its core and if i think back about $OE SWG  not having mounts at release and having to explore only by foot i think these game has more of its announced features already in then any other at release.Every game receive patches  and optimizations after release so its very usual, Av balance and optimize further with patches. That doesn't mean the game wasnt ready it just means its a  "living world" requiring adjustements then and when for the better.  

Have you ever played any other game at release?  It's funny, I've been playing around with Freerealms.  It's this F2P MMO by sony; it has more content, and ALL of it's features in, it came out less then a week ago.  VG, I played that at release, it had a LOT of problems, but it had pretty much everything in at release as well.  In fact, Darkfall lacks more of it's features at release then ANY mmo I've ever played at release.  City of Heroes, Lineage 2, World of Warcraft, Vanguard, The Matrix Online, Auto Assault just to name a few, all had more content, and more of it's features when they released. 

To say that Darkfall has more of it's announced features in at release then any other MMO is a blatant lie, or simple ignorance.
Things that aren't in:

Each race has a unique set of abilities
They do?
Nothing of importance for my gameplay.

Meet hundreds of unique monsters, and take them on in their lairs, strongholds and domains. Repetitive monster encounters are a thing of the past.
There aren't hundreds, and it's FAR from non-repetitive.  You kill the same monster endlessly.

They are hunderds and you kill em and every kill is different.

There aren't hundreds.  You're lying. 
I have an account.  I still play a bit, I've explored the ENTIRETY of the world over the course of these last 2 months or so.

Travel through geographically diverse regions that are alive with plants, trees, birds, animals, and even insects.
Sure.  There's a ball of birds that's moves across the sky.  You'll on occasion see a single butterfly.  The world is hardly alive.

Yea every racial region i traveled  is different and has a different feel to it.  I am not sure why birds , animals and insects are imporatnt

These things give life to the world.  They bring it alive.
Or here's an example. 
Name an animal other then a bear that you skin.  Not a monster, an animal.  I'll help you out.  Nothing.  Only bears and then only a handful of them.  A skinner skins humanoids 99% of the time.  You even skin skeletons! 

Not to  mention IT'S LISTED AS A FEATURE!

Sail your ship through rough seas, then become hampered by fog as the waters calm. Struggle as your battlefield-bound army marches into a severe storm. In Darkfall, the weather is more than just window dressing
Nope.  No weather, no rough seas, no fog.

Weather, is of importance, in real life not in Darkfall.  i am not missing it.  

Yes, your missing that it's LISTED AS A FEATURE.  It's also supposed to have IMPACT on the game.  They even stated at one point that weather would have an impact on the game.  For example, you could use the cover of fog, but there is no fog.  They hyped the weather system in DFO as being one of the most advanced; yet there isn't any. 
Did I mention, IT'S LISTED AS A FEATURE.

Uncover the mysteries of an ancient civilization, which left more than just ruins for later generations to discover. Untold riches and incredible power is the prize, as you join the race to claim an age-old inheritance
Huh?

There a lot ruins around. But i give a shit about lore i am not missing it or think its important  for my gameplay or should be in any game i play.

Again, it's LISTED AS A FEATURE.  What you think of it is irreleveant, because I'm not interested in your opion of it, or if it matters to your enjoyment of the game.  IT'S LISTED AS A FEATURE. 
There are ruins all over the place, and 99% of them mean squat, they don't even have mobs, and no, standing around in them doesn't spawn anything, i've tried it numerouse time as many of the ruins I came across, sometimes sitting for over half an hour, and NOTHING HAPPENS.

Multiple safeguards protect you from cheats and exploits that would otherwise interfere with your gaming experience.
They don't utilize any anti-cheat software.

how do you know ? i am sure they do

NO they don't.  There is no scan of my system when I load the client.
They log server activety, and then they data mine to see if anyone is messing with the data being sent to the server.  They rely on player reports as well, and GM verification.  There are NO safeguards, NO anit-cheat of any sort.  It's well known.

Darkfall?s crafting system is intuitive, non-repetitive, challenging, useful, fun - and profitable. Using Darkfall?s virtually limitless item creator system, you could invent and be the first to use a weapon as awesome as the Flamefury Raudstaal Battleaxe of Bloodshed, or just make a simple saddle for your horse.
Well it certianly doesn't get anymore intuitive then hitting a single button.  Non-repetitive is a blatant lie.  Limitless item creator?

its not one of high complexity but for me is fully function and i can craft more things like in many other MMO.

Again, your opinion is irrelevent to whether or not the feature is prescent; wich it's not.  It doesn't matter if you like it because that's not what were discussing here.  Crafting is NOTHING LIKE IT'S DISCRIBED ON THE FEATURES LIST.  There is no limitless item creator.

Bring your goods to market using Darkfall?s sophisticated and secure trading system, bringing buyers and sellers together easily whether they?re inside the game or not.
Aka, trade chat.  Nope, no sophisticated trade system.

Don't want trading to take place in game except between clan members.

That is by far the most ridiculous idea I've heard yet.  I wish they would do this. 
However, that has nothing to do with the feature not being in the game.

There are no safe zones in Darkfall. The only protection you can count on is your friends watching your back.
Only applies if your not in a clan that's at war.

DarkFall offers enough places to go kill someone at will.  ike what in 95% of the map ?

Again, irrelevent. 
The features list says there are NO SAFE ZONES.  That is only true if you're in a clan that is at war, otherwise starting towns are effectively safe zones.

You can enjoy easy communication with your friends, even while outside the game. Darkfall?s Communication interface includes in-game message and trade boards, an IRC-style chat system, instant messaging, voice support, and even mobile phone SMS messaging.
The chat is based off of IRC, but that's the only thing that it released with.

Fluff stuff. Not something that qualifies a game as not being ready for release.

Fluff or not, it's a feature that is listed on thier website that isn't in game.
Anyone else seeing a patern here?  You're opinion doesn't matter, I don't care what you think of it, it's a feature that isn't in game.

Trade your hard earned items using Darkfall?s secure trade interface and in-game trade boards.
By trade interface they mean a trade chat chanell?  No in game boards.

I don't like and don't want trading  in the game.

WHAT!?

Explore the many different paths to being successful, and discover new ones that nobody thought of before.
Say what? 

What you don't understand ? Gameplay offers freedom

That has nothing to do with being able to find a path of success that no one thought of.  You can fight, you can craft, and you can harvest, and everyone can do those things.  How are you supposed to find some other means of achieving success that no one else ever thought of?  You can't because gameplay options are very limitted.

Test your mettle in Darkfall?s Arena Events where individual players and teams compete for fun and profit.
Nope, not there.

You could also say the whole world is an Arena. But i see you want organized events ? Clans have organized some  lately. Nothing holds you from organizing one.

Or you could say that it's a missing feature!  The features list doesn't say you can organize events, it clearly says there are arenas you can fight in for fun and profit, and that doesn't exist.

Things that aren't true:

Darkfall places no restrictions on player interaction, so there are no developer imposed safe zones, no realms, factions, PvP zones, or any other roadblocks that limit your game.
Except there are faction, and starting towns are protected, and racial cities are the same thing as a realm.

I don't care about 5% protected area.   There is enough space on world to hunt someone down regardless of his racial standing. Also i could attack anyone anywhere and live with consequences. 

Irrelevent opinion. 

You don?t have to spend endless hours playing in order to enjoy yourself, or to become successful. Even if you only play in small doses, your character can be effective within his chosen field, and a lot of fun to play. Whether you?re looking for intense involvement or just casual fun without a huge time investment, Darkfall accommodates your playing style
That's not quite right, not quite wrong either, but not quite how it is.

Well i have not grinded anything yet so i am quite lowish in my skills but have a blast. Guess its right for me.

That's not the point.  You WILL spend hours doing the same repetitive task to increase your skills in order to be successful. 
You can't be successful as only a mage, or as only a warrior. 

 In Darkfall, there?s much more to character development than, say, raising your riding or mining skill by mindlessly killing rats all day. Instead, you'll need to practice your skills if you want to get better at them. Darkfall?s skill based system makes sense, and it saves you from having to waste your playing time leveling
No, there isn't anything more to it.  You don't mindlessly kill rats cause there's no wildlife.  However you will mindlessly kill goblins, skeletons, zombies and a few other mobs all day.  You still waste time leveling, you just level skills instead of character levels; it's the same dif.

This is pretty much everythig listed as features on thier features page.

Well its not the same.  We have a clan mate refuses to do PvP (strange you would think) so he gathers materials all day and crafting stuff and is very happy with it. not possible in 905 of MMOs out there in the market.   

That has absolutely nothing to do with what is stated on the features page.
You raise your weapons skills by mindlessly killing NPC's.  You can do it by just PvP, but it'll take you an insane amount of time to do it, and it's not really that viable an option.  Even then the mechanic is such that you have to repeat the same action repeatedly in order to get a small amount of gain.  There is nothing more to character development then that.

To raise your riding skill you ride your mount, you can't raise it any other way.  For them to state that "you'll need to practice." is trying to pitch the skill system as something other then standing in front of a tree and harvest for hours upon hours to raise your logging, or swing a sword at something for hours upon hours to raise your weapon skill, etc. etc.  It's a salesmens pitch; one of the things you're taught when you take a course in sales.  You twist the truth into something more then it really is, but never something other then it is.  It's the same as suggetive selling, you don't ask if you would like the product, you suggest purchasing the product.  Or if you like, creative wording.

 

 

I don't care what you think of the feature not being there.

I asked how you can justify saying that DFO released with more of it's features then any other MMO.
It didn't, and you can't justify.
